Output e8762c2c86f875eeac27dfe91426d065eacfe9221553dd8197e6f89b6a9893ab:1

value
38637935
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0811280ec5a8e33443781c0893636c9017ba3814 OP_EQUAL
address
32Rft8ZdbLWm3Lyk1d3JTAjgP9fv1gfAEt
transaction
e8762c2c86f875eeac27dfe91426d065eacfe9221553dd8197e6f89b6a9893ab
spent
true